This home in brief

50 Walsingham Close, in AL10, is a leasehold flat / maisonette on Walsingham Close. It last sold for £130,000 in 2013 — its 3rd recorded sale, up 34% on its first recorded sale of £97,000 in 2002. That price sits 63% below the £347,750 median for AL10 over the last 8 years.
